    "Think outside the Pack"
    -by Thad Marney​

    CONCEPT: Video to be shot as a "mash-up" parody of the current ad campaigns from Verizon Wireless and GEICO Insurance. Scene begins with 2 characters having a conversation in an outdoor setting.

    P2 begins to take out a cigarette and lighter, P1 notices and reaches for an electronic device

    P1: "Have you heard about Electronic Cigarettes? They use flavoring and a fog generator to simulate the experience of smoking without producing any actual smoke. Not only does it reduce harm to yourself and eliminate the risk of harming others from secondhand smoke...I'm saving money too!"

    P2: "So is that how you got that Network?"

    Camera pulls back to reveal a large group of people standing behind P1

    P2: "Think outside the pack. That's the lives you could be saving by switching to vapor."

    musical outtro - "Every Breath You Take" by The Police (originally)

    Narrator: "According to the United States Surgeon General, Secondhand smoke causes premature death and disease in children and in adults who do not smoke. Switching to a smoke-free alternative like electronic cigarettes could save the lives of the people around you. Visit www.CASAA.org to learn more."

    While i love the concept and the slogan, I feel that making claims which have no long term studies could be detrimental. Draw interest to the site by being somewhat elusive. Direct the general public to educate themselves to draw their own conclusion. It is always best to use facts in public advertisements.

    Who are we targeting in these commercials and what age group? To me, the ad specifically targets those affected by second hand smoke which would primarily be non smoking family members. If this is your target group, consider taking a stance similar to Alanon.

    I would also be hesitant to make a play off of other commercials such as Geico or Verizon. Piggy backing on the success of others could trivialize the uniqueness of CASSA. Material should be original to CASAA designed in creating an interest to both smokers and non-smokers to educate themselves, which in turn could save lives.

    Last, I am in no way being negative about your concept Thad and I highly commend you for your hard work and creativity. :)



    P2 begins to take out a cigarette and lighter, P1 notices and reaches for an electronic device.

    Narrator: "According to the United States Surgeon General, Secondhand smoke causes premature death and disease in children and in adults who do not smoke." (factual)

    Camera focuses in on close up of P1 using electronic device.

    Narrator: " Learn about alternative choices for you and your family by visiting www.CASAA.org" (A call to action)

    Camera pulls back to reveal a large group of people standing behind
    P1


    Narrator: "Think outside the pack" (motto)

    Camera fades to text motto, with CASAA logo and website url.

    musical outtro - "Every Breath You Take" by The Police (originally) - (might be copy write issues and would possibly need permissions to use.)
